Output 477529f597dc60e174d7bcd6f636662a4e859fcd4a443419d54f3d99131e2245:0

value
150329874
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a66614aee0a29f5ede17fdc08dba7c66f844696d OP_EQUAL
address
3GrrP5una4bHK1FTNTEQDK4A7Cw43qetPm
transaction
477529f597dc60e174d7bcd6f636662a4e859fcd4a443419d54f3d99131e2245
confirmations
327923
spent
true